I'd definitally look at your cv's, they should all be checked on occasion anyways just for tears and what not. Perhaps your wont do this but when my outter cv joint blew I was going slow but it still ripped the whell to the right and threw me into and up over a curban...I hate to think of what could have happend had I been going more than 10mph..its not a fun experience! Hope thats not your problem but check it anyways just to make sure your boots aren't ripped.
